Real estate savant to broker: Kirsty Dunphey’s path to a billion-dollar business

How she’s rapidly growing a brokerage as a parent.

It’s not often a 20-year-old stays at hotels to acquire a real estate manager’s license, but Tasmanian native Kirsty Dunphey is no ordinary individual. One of Australia’s youngest principal agents by 21, she was recognised as the National Winner of Telstra’s Young Business Woman of the Year Award, and her real estate agency listed among the top 50 fastest growing businesses in Australia.

After receiving numerous industry awards and achieving widespread success in her property management agency, Kirsty was ready to forge a new challenge—one that offered more professional fulfilment and the flexibility to be present for her family. This led her to broking.

“I used brokers on a couple of occasions and thought that there might be a way to do broking slightly differently.”

Kirsty Dunphey, Director of Up Loans

Up Loans: Kirsty Dunphey & Carrie Twine

In 2014, Kirsty and Carrie Twine launched Up Loans with a mission to support clients for life and service them holistically rather than transactionally. With over 500 5-star Google reviews, the Up Loans team is consistently delivering a stress-free customer experience, combining a commitment to ensuring clients feel genuinely heard and supported in their financial journey with proactive solutions that offer a lasting impact.

With Kirsty, a mother of two, and Carrie newly pregnant shortly after starting their business ownership journey, Kirsty and Carrie quickly faced the challenge of growing the brokerage alongside the commitments of raising families. Determined not to let either suffer, Kirsty pushed herself and worked harder—often late into the night. Nearing burning out, Kirsty knew something had to give. By seeking advice from mentors and a lot of reading and self-reflection, what transformed her approach and drove sustained success is a focus on sleep, pulling back on seeing clients, not working during school holidays and—importantly—scheduling her priorities instead of prioritising what’s on her schedule.
